Richard III (1955 film)


Richard III is a 1955 British Technicolor film adaptation of William Shakespeares historical play of the same name, also incorporating elements from his Henry VI, Part 3. It was directed and produced by Laurence Olivier, who also played the lead role. The cast includes many noted Shakespearean actors, including a quartet of acting knights. The film depicts Richard plotting and conspiring to grasp the throne from his brother King Edward IV, played by Sir Cedric Hardwicke. In the process, many are killed and betrayed, with Richards evil leading to his own downfall. The prologue of the film states that history without its legends would be a dry matter indeed, implicitly admitting to the artistic licence that Shakespeare applied to the events of the time.

King Edward IV of England Sir Cedric Hardwicke has been placed on the throne with the help of his brother, Richard, Duke of Gloucester Sir Laurence Olivier. After Edwards coronation in the Great Hall with his brothers George and Richard watching, he leaves with his son. Richard contemplates the throne, before advancing towards the audience and then addressing them, delivering a speech that outlines his physical deformities, including a hunched back and a withered arm. He goes on to describe his jealousy over his brothers rise to power in contrast to his lowly position.He dedicates himself to task and plans to frame his brother, George, Duke of Clarence Sir John Gielgud, for conspiring to kill the King, and to have George sent to the Tower of London, by claiming George will murder Edwards heirs. He then tells his brother he will help him get out. Having confused and deceived the King, Richard proceeds with his plans after getting a warrant, and enlists two ruffians Michael Gough and Michael Ripper to carry out his dirty work George is murdered, drowned in a butt of wine. Though Edward had sent a pardon to Richard, Richard stopped it passing.
